Section 21: Power to acquire a protected area

The Karnataka Ancient and Historical Monuments and Archaeological Sites and Remains Act, 1961.State Act of Karnataka · Act 7 of 1962

If the Government is of opinion that any protected area contains an ancient monument or antiquities of national interest and value, it may acquire such area under the provisions of the Land Acquisition Act, 1894, as if the acquisition were for a public purpose within the meaning of that Act.
